Understanding Kīlauea: Hawaii’s Active Volcano

Introduction

Kīlauea, located on the Big Island of Hawaii, is renowned for being one of the world’s most active volcanoes. Its continuous eruptions and unique geological features make it a crucial subject of study for volcanologists and environmentalists alike. Understanding Kīlauea provides valuable insights into volcanic activity, the impacts of natural disasters, and the importance of monitoring such geological phenomena for public safety.

Recent Activity

As of October 2023, Kīlauea continues to exhibit signs of increased volcanic activity. The U.S. Geological Survey (USGS) reported that lava has been erupting from the volcano’s Halemaʻumaʻu crater, creating spectacular lava fountains visible from various viewing points. Monitoring stations have recorded heightened seismic activity, indicating the movement of magma beneath the surface. Emergency management authorities have cautioned local residents and visitors about potential hazards, including gas emissions and lava flows.

The Impact on the Environment

The eruptions of Kīlauea influence not just the immediate region but also broader environmental systems. Research indicates that while volcanic eruptions can pose short-term hazards to health and property, they also contribute to landscape formation and even ecosystem revitalization over the long term. Ash and lava contribute to soil fertility, promoting growth in certain areas once the eruptions cease. The delicate balance of the ecosystem in Hawaii means that ongoing research is vital to understanding the long-term impacts of volcanic activity on local flora and fauna.

Community and Safety Measures

The Hawaiian Volcano Observatory (HVO) plays a critical role in monitoring Kīlauea, providing timely updates and safety recommendations. Local officials have implemented response plans that include public notification systems for emergencies, educational programs for residents, and designated safe zones in the event of significant lava flows. The community’s resilience has been tested numerous times, and ongoing awareness is essential for the safety and wellbeing of those living near Kīlauea.
